ChatMCP: чат-клиент AI, реализующий протокол MCP и поддерживающий несколько моделей LLM.
Общее введение
ChatMCP - это чат-клиент AI с открытым исходным кодом, разработанный для реализации протокола Model Context Protocol (MCP). Разработанный пользователем GitHub daodao97, проект поддерживает различные большие языковые модели (LLM), такие как OpenAI, Claude, OLLama и т. д. ChatMCP не только обеспечивает функциональность чата с MCP-сервером, но и включает в себя множество полезных функций, таких как автоматическая установка MCP-сервера, управление логами чата и улучшенный дизайн пользовательского интерфейса. Проект лицензирован под GNU General Public Licence v3.0 (GPL-3.0), что позволяет пользователям свободно использовать, изменять и распространять его.


Список функций
- Поддержка чата с серверами MCP
- Автоматическая установка сервера MCP
- Поддержка передачи SSE MCP
- Автоматический выбор серверов MCP
- Управление записями чата
- Поддержка нескольких моделей LLM (OpenAI, Claude, OLLama и др.)
- Обеспечьте рынок серверов MCP для простой установки различных серверов MCP
- Улучшенный дизайн пользовательского интерфейса
- Поддержка нескольких платформ (MacOS, Windows, Linux и т.д.)
Использование помощи
Процесс установки
- Установка зависимостей: Убедитесь, что в вашей системе установлены uvx или npx.
- Установите uvx:
brew install uv
- Установите npx:
brew install node
- Установите uvx:
- Настройка ключей и конечных точек API LLM: Настройте ключи и конечные точки API LLM на странице Настройки.
- Установка сервера MCP: Установите сервер MCP со страницы Сервер MCP.
- Скачать клиент: Выберите загрузку версии для MacOS или Windows в зависимости от вашей операционной системы.
- Журнал отладки: Файл журнала находится в папке
~/Library/Application Support/run.daodao.chatmcp/logs
. - База данных и файлы конфигурации::
- База данных журналов чата:
~/Documents/chatmcp.db
- Файл конфигурации сервера MCP:
~/Documents/mcp_server.json
- База данных журналов чата:
- Сброс приложения: Чтобы сбросить приложение, выполните следующую команду:
rm -rf ~/Library/Application\ Support/run.daodao.chatmcp
rm -rf ~/Documents/chatmcp.db
rm -rf ~/Documents/mcp_server.json
Функции использования
- Чат с сервером MCP::
- Откройте клиент ChatMCP и выберите настроенный MCP-сервер.
- Введите содержимое чата и нажмите кнопку Отправить, чтобы взаимодействовать с сервером MCP.
- Управление журналами чата::
- Журналы чата автоматически сохраняются в
~/Documents/chatmcp.db
. - В клиенте можно просматривать и управлять историческими чатами.
- Журналы чата автоматически сохраняются в
- Установка и выбор сервера MCP::
- Посетите MCP Server Marketplace и выберите нужный сервер MCP для установки.
- После завершения установки вы можете выбирать и переключаться между различными серверами MCP на странице "Настройки".
- Настройка и использование модели LLM::
- Настройте нужную модель LLM (например, OpenAI, Claude, OLLama и т. д.) на странице настроек.
- После завершения настройки вы можете выбрать другую модель LLM для разговора во время чата.
- пользователь::
- ChatMCP предоставляет простой и интуитивно понятный пользовательский интерфейс, который облегчает выполнение различных операций.
- Многоплатформенная поддержка позволяет использовать его на таких операционных системах, как MacOS, Windows и Linux.
Выполнив эти действия, пользователи смогут легко установить и использовать ChatMCP для эффективного чата AI с серверами MCP.
© заявление об авторских правах
Авторское право на статью Круг обмена ИИ Пожалуйста, не воспроизводите без разрешения.
Похожие статьи
Нет комментариев...